33,585,176 is a composite number, even.
33,585,176 (thirty-three million five hundred eighty-five thousand one hundred seventy-six) is an even 8-digit number. It is a composite number with 16 divisors, and factors as 2³ × 643 × 6,529. Written other ways, in hexadecimal, 0x2007818.
